With respect to dating programs, a few leadership best. Some of the most well-known of those tend to be Tinder, Suits, Bumble, OkCupid, eHarmony, Count and you can Grindr. Typically the most popular was Tinder, having 46 % out of on the web daters reporting with the software. Tinder observes profiles carry out a profile with quite a few photos, answer questions and end up fill-in-the-empty encourages. It can show you the fresh new pages of people in this a certain predetermined length. After that, swipe left having ‘no’ and you may suitable for ‘yes.’ If two people swipe right on each other, Tinder shows you because the a complement and you can users is also message per most other first off a discussion or put a romantic date. A new well-known website certainly one of young gurus is actually Depend. They pursue a similar style so you’re able to Tinder and also grown up increasingly preferred.
